Shatter

Shatter is a type of cannabis concentrate known for its translucent and glass-like appearance. It is created through a meticulous extraction process that involves using solvents like butane or CO2 to extract cannabinoids and terpenes from the plant material. The result is a highly concentrated and potent substance that is typically consumed through vaporization or dabbing.

One of the key features of shatter is its high THC content, which can often exceed 80% or more. This makes it a popular choice for users seeking a powerful and immediate psychoactive effect. Due to its brittle nature, shatter is easily broken into smaller, manageable pieces, making it easy to dose.

Wax

Wax, also known as budder, is another type of cannabis concentrate characterized by its soft, crumbly texture. It is produced through a similar extraction process as shatter, but with slight variations in technique that result in a different consistency. Wax often contains a lower THC concentration compared to shatter, typically ranging between 60% to 80%.

One of the advantages of wax is its versatility. It can be used in various consumption methods, including dabbing, vaporizing, or even added to joints or bowls. The malleable texture of wax makes it easy to handle and manipulate.

Resin

Resin is a broad term that encompasses a range of cannabis concentrates, including live resin, rosin, and more. Live resin, for example, is made by freezing fresh, uncured cannabis buds and then extracting the cannabinoids and terpenes. This method preserves a wider range of terpenes, resulting in a concentrate with a robust and flavorful profile.

Rosin, on the other hand, is produced without the use of solvents. It involves applying heat and pressure to cannabis flower or hash, extracting the essential compounds. Rosin is revered for its purity and natural extraction process.

Choosing the Right Concentrate

Selecting the right concentrate ultimately comes down to personal preference and desired effects. If you seek a high-THC, potent experience with a glass-like consistency, shatter may be your best bet. Wax offers a more malleable texture and a slightly lower THC content, making it a versatile option for various consumption methods. Resin, with its diverse range of extraction techniques, provides a spectrum of options for consumers looking for specific flavors and effects.

Regardless of your choice, it is crucial to procure concentrates from reputable sources, ensuring that they are produced using safe and ethical practices. Additionally, always start with small doses and gradually increase as needed to avoid overconsumption.
